2020 was for our regional group, like many others, a very difficult year. Following a successful charity quiz in Jersey in February all other planned events were cancelled.
We did finally manage to organise a dinner with motivational speaker in Jersey and a fantastic event with the States of Guernsey communication team in Guernsey towards the end of last year.
Our first event of 2021 was a very well-attended charity fund-raiser, a live online Q&A session with local presenter, journalist and writer, Gary Burgess, raising money for Cancer Research UK.
